Understanding Digital Surveillance in the Cryptocurrency Space

Digital surveillance in cryptocurrency transactions extends far beyond simple transaction tracking. Modern surveillance techniques employ sophisticated blockchain analysis tools that can de-anonymize users by correlating addresses, analyzing transaction patterns, and even identifying IP addresses associated with wallet activities. These surveillance methods have become increasingly sophisticated, with companies specializing in blockchain forensics now offering their services to governments and financial institutions.

Transaction Obfuscation Techniques

Transaction obfuscation involves making blockchain analysis more difficult by breaking the clear link between sender and receiver addresses. This can be achieved through various methods, including CoinJoin transactions, where multiple users combine their transactions into a single, larger transaction, making it significantly harder to determine which inputs correspond to which outputs.

Cryptocurrency Mixers and Tumblers

Cryptocurrency mixers, also known as tumblers, are services that accept cryptocurrency from multiple users, mix it together, and then redistribute it to the intended recipients. This process breaks the direct link between the original sender and receiver addresses, making blockchain analysis significantly more challenging. Modern mixers employ various techniques to enhance privacy, including time delays, multiple output addresses, and randomized transaction amounts.

Address Management Strategies

Proper address management is crucial for maintaining privacy in cryptocurrency transactions. This includes using a new address for each transaction, implementing hierarchical deterministic wallets, and carefully managing address reuse. Additionally, users should consider using different wallets for different purposes, such as separate wallets for daily transactions, long-term storage, and mixing activities.

Privacy Coin Integration

Privacy coins like Monero, Zcash, and Dash offer built-in privacy features that make blockchain analysis significantly more difficult. These cryptocurrencies employ various cryptographic techniques, such as ring signatures, zero-knowledge proofs, and coin mixing, to provide enhanced privacy by default.

Privacy Pitfalls

Common mistakes include using the same addresses repeatedly, failing to properly secure private keys, using unreliable mixing services, and neglecting to consider metadata and network-level privacy. Users should also be cautious about sharing wallet addresses publicly and should always verify the security and reputation of any privacy tools they use.
